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ade

The Thanksgiving Day parade is the largest parade in the world and has been occurring annually since 1929. The parade is one of the hallmarks of the Thanksgiving holiday, and has been one of the day’s most popular attractions. The Macy’s Thanksgiving day parade attracts thousands throughout the tri-state area, and is widely popular with people of all ages. The colorful floats that depict well-known cartoon characters and other icons are paraded down the crowded streets of the cities, waving to thousands of people as they pass by.

Garage Operations / Team Member and Customer Safety:

We have plans in place to ensure the safety of our parking team members and customers as they park with us. As of March 13, we’ve implemented new protocols at all of our garages: garage team members wearing gloves for their safety as well as informing every customer that we will wipe down and disinfect their steering wheel, gear shift and any other touchpoints required to park the vehicle. Should a quarantine be imposed, we will inform each of our customers of our plans to secure the garage and enable them to access their cars or move them to another location that will continue to operate.

Pryor Cashman LLP represented Icon Parking Systems in the leasing of a parking garage at 1735 York Avenue from landlord York 1735 LLC, an affiliate of Bonjour Capital. The lease is licensed for 92 cars and was signed on May 11, 2016. Icon Parking Systems and Quik Park is the premier provider of parking services in New York City. The Company has been in business for more than 50 years and operates over 300 parking facilities in virtually all of Manhattan’s high profile, prestigious neighborhoods and business districts.
